How to Make Beef Lo Mein

Add baking soda and massage into the meat for about a minute.

Add the other marinade ingredients and mix well.

Marinate for 15 minutes or up to overnight.

Chinese Takeout Lo Mein Recipe

Step 2:

Make the sauce.

Mix all dry ingredients in a bowl.

Pour the chicken stock and whisk until everything is dissolved.

Add in the wet ingredients and mix well.

Set aside for later.
